UPI Payment Rules: To stop the cases of fraud, a meeting will be held by the government, in which some new rules regarding UPI payment can be implemented.

UPI Payment First Transaction Rules: As people’s interest is increasing towards digital transactions, cases of online payment fraud are also increasing. In the last few years, cases of cyber crime seem to be increasing, and the government and RBI are trying their best to control them. In this initiative, the government has decided to bring some rules for the first transaction process between two persons to prevent online payment fraud.

Yes, some rules are being considered by the government to stop the cases of fraud. Under this, if there is an online transaction between two people for the first time, then this process will take 4 hours, and there is also a plan to impose a minimum time limit. Let us know about it in detail.

First transaction will take 4 hours

Government officials have told The Indian Express that the government is going to make some changes in the first-time transaction between two individuals to curb the rising incidents of online payment fraud. Under this, there is a plan to impose a minimum time limit for transactions above a particular amount. Transactions above Rs 2,000 are likely to include a possible 4-hour window for the first transaction between two users.

These rules are necessary for cyber security

The government is planning that their inclusion of a 4-hour process may cause some disruption in digital payments, but it may also reduce cyber security concerns. This method can be adopted for making payments through Instant Payment Service (IMPS), Unified Payment Interface (UPI) and Real Time Gross Settlement (RTGS).

Maximum amount in 24 hours is Rs 5 thousand

At present, if a user creates a new UPI account for online transactions, then he can make the first transaction up to a maximum of Rs 5,000 in 24 hours. Similarly, it is also for National Electronic Fund Transfer (NEFT), if you create an account for the first time, you can transact up to Rs 50 thousand in 24 hours.

Decision can be taken in the meeting

There will be a meeting of the Union Finance Ministry today i.e. on Tuesday, 28th November. During this period, the first transaction from the Union Finance Ministry can be done through UPI for as little as Rs 2000 with a processing time of 4 hours. The Department of Financial Services of the Union Finance Ministry will be meeting with government and private stakeholders to discuss these approaches to combat digital payment fraud and financial crimes and cyber security.
